How do you start a non-condensing turbine?

To start a non-condensing turbine, first ensure that the appropriate auxiliary systems, such as lubrication and cooling, are operational. Gradually increase the steam supply to the turbine while monitoring key parameters like pressure, temperature, and vibration. Once the turbine reaches its designated speed, engage the generator to synchronize with the grid or load. Finally, monitor the system for stability and efficiency during initial operation.

What is the dead load and a live load and a dynamic load in a steam turbine?

In the context of a steam turbine, the dead load refers to the static weight of the turbine components and associated structures that are always present, such as the casing, rotor, and support structures. The live load includes any additional loads that fluctuate during operation, such as the weight of fluids and steam, or operational stresses from vibration and thermal expansion. A dynamic load encompasses forces that change over time due to movement, such as the impact of rotating parts or fluctuations in steam pressure, which can induce vibrations and affect the turbine's performance. Understanding these loads is crucial for designing a safe and efficient turbine system.


What is difference between radial flow turbine and axial flow turbine?

in a radial flow turbine the steam enters the turbine in the direction of its radius and leaves it in the direction of the axis of the shaft. in a axial flow turbine the steam enters the turbine in the direction of the axis of the shaft and leaves the turbine in the same direction.

Why vibration occur in turbine?

Vibration in a turbine can occur due to various reasons such as imbalance in rotating components, misalignment of shafts, or worn out bearings. These factors can lead to uneven forces acting on the turbine, causing it to vibrate. Monitoring and addressing these issues promptly is important to prevent damage to the turbine and ensure efficient operation.


What shrouding installed on the blading of a steam turbine serves?

Shrouding serves toconfine steam to the passage of the turbine blades. It also helps to stiffen the blades against vibration.

What is turbine eccentricity?

Turbine eccentricity refers to the misalignment between the center of a turbine's rotor and its casing or the axis of rotation. This misalignment can lead to uneven wear, increased vibration, and reduced efficiency in the turbine's operation. Eccentricity can result from manufacturing defects, installation errors, or wear over time. Maintaining proper alignment is crucial for optimal performance and longevity of the turbine system.

What is Steam turbine T S I system?

The TSI system is Turbine Supervisory Instrumentation system, consists of multiple instruments, including speed sensors, speed monitors and so on. The system continuously monitors the steam turbines of all important parameters, such as: rotational speed, overspeed protection, eccentricity, shaft vibration, cover vibration, axial displacement, differential expansion, and thermal expansion. The system helps to improve the availability of steam turbine unit.


What is interlocks in steam turbine?

Interlock system is in turbine for protect the turbine. different types of interlocks in turbine 1. high vibration, 2. Bearing oil Temp,3. vacuum related, 4. over speed, 5. differential expansion, 6. casing expansion, 7. lube oil header Pressure. 8. Axil shift. etc... . this interlocks is keep the turbine in safe mode in any abnormalities.
